Who needs equity share deed of?

01
Equity share deeds are typically needed by companies or organizations that are issuing equity shares to shareholders. This can include startups seeking funding from investors, privately-owned companies looking to sell equity to employees or partners, or even publicly-traded corporations issuing new shares to the general public through an initial public offering (IPO). Equity share deeds serve as documentation of ownership and the rights and obligations associated with holding equity shares in a company. Any entity that is engaging in the issuance or transfer of equity shares will require an equity share deed to legally record and enforce these transactions.

An equity share deed is a legal document that outlines the ownership of equity shares in a company, detailing the rights of shareholders and the terms of the shares.
Companies issuing equity shares are required to file the equity share deed with the relevant regulatory authority to ensure transparency and legal compliance.
To fill out an equity share deed, one must provide information such as the company name, shareholder details, share quantity, and terms of issuance, ensuring accurate and complete entries.
The purpose of an equity share deed is to officially document the ownership of equity shares, define shareholder rights, and facilitate the transfer of shares among stakeholders.
The equity share deed must report details such as the names of shareholders, number of shares held, class of shares, issue date, and any conditions relevant to the shares.
